The drywall contractor's AI opportunity

Drywall contracting is document-heavy and precision-dependent. A single commercial project generates thousands of pages of plans, specs, and RFIs. Manual takeoffs remain the industry standard, tying up senior estimators for days per bid. This is where AI delivers immediate, measurable ROI. Computer vision tools can scan digital blueprints and automatically identify wall types, ceiling heights, and material quantities. For a firm Southwest Drywall's size, reducing takeoff time from 40 hours to 10 hours per large bid means estimators can pursue 3-4x more opportunities without hiring. Even a 2% improvement in bid win rate translates to millions in new revenue.

Three concrete AI plays with ROI framing

1. Automated estimating and takeoff. Platforms like Togal.AI or Kreo use deep learning to perform quantity takeoffs in minutes. For a company with $45M in revenue, assuming 5 estimators each earning $75,000 annually, reclaiming 60% of their time represents roughly $225,000 in annual labor efficiency—plus the revenue upside from more bids submitted.

2. Predictive project controls. AI scheduling tools like ALICE Technologies can simulate thousands of project scenarios, factoring in weather, crew availability, and material lead times. Reducing a 12-month project by just two weeks through better sequencing saves on general conditions costs and accelerates cash flow. For a mid-market contractor, this can mean $50,000-$100,000 per project in avoided delay costs.

3. Computer vision for safety and quality. On-site cameras with AI detection can identify safety violations and drywall installation defects in real time. The ROI comes from reduced OSHA fines, lower workers' comp premiums, and fewer rework punch-list items. Even a 10% reduction in recordable incidents can lower insurance costs by tens of thousands annually.

Deployment risks specific to this size band

Mid-market contractors face unique hurdles. First, the IT infrastructure is often minimal—no dedicated data team, limited cloud adoption, and reliance on on-premise file servers. AI tools must be turnkey SaaS with minimal integration requirements. Second, the workforce may resist technology perceived as surveillance or job-threatening. Change management is critical: framing AI as a tool that makes skilled tradespeople more valuable, not obsolete. Third, data quality is a real concern. If historical project data lives in spreadsheets and filing cabinets, predictive models will struggle. A phased approach—starting with AI takeoff, then moving to scheduling and safety—mitigates risk while building internal buy-in and data maturity.

How can AI improve drywall estimating?
AI can analyze digital plans to perform quantity takeoffs in minutes instead of days, reducing labor costs and allowing the company to bid on more projects with higher accuracy.
What are the main barriers to AI adoption for a contractor this size?
Key barriers include limited IT staff, project-based margins, reliance on paper plans from GCs, and a workforce primarily skilled in manual trades rather than technology.
Can AI help reduce material waste on job sites?
Yes, predictive algorithms can optimize cutting patterns and order exact quantities based on project phase, potentially reducing drywall scrap by 10-15%.
Is AI relevant for on-site safety in drywall?
Absolutely. Computer vision systems can monitor for fall hazards, proper PPE use, and safe material handling, helping reduce incident rates and insurance premiums.
What ROI can Southwest Drywall expect from AI takeoff tools?
Early adopters report reducing estimating time by 50-70%, allowing a single estimator to handle 2-3x more bids, directly increasing revenue capacity without adding headcount.
Does Southwest Drywall need a data scientist to use AI?
No. Most construction AI tools are cloud-based SaaS platforms designed for non-technical users, requiring only basic training for estimators and project managers.
